You’re full of ideas, but how do you know which are worth working on?


The start of the class will review the role of Product Management within various types of organizations and how to apply foundational skills. You’ll learn how to get to the MVP (Minimum Viable Product) so you can validate your ideas with the least amount of work required. The ultimate goal is to get to product/market fit. You will learn how to get to the right metrics and KPIs to guide your product to continued success.


Take your idea and get moving in the right direction quickly and efficiently. You’ll learn how to execute on your MVP and build it into your roadmap. Products are constantly evolving even after launching. Being able to measure your product’s progress is critical to improving it.

Takeaways:


-Understand the role of a Product Manager in different organizations
-Understand your market problems and how to test a hypothesis
-Explain different sources of data and how to conduct customer interviews
-Explain the methods to define your MVP priorities and measures of success
-Evaluate ways to validate your MVP and build your roadmap
-Define your MVP using Agile User Stories and Acceptance Criteria


Prereqs:


This bootcamp is ideal for individuals new to a product manager role or looking to transition into product management.
